Overslaan naar content

Freelance Fullstack Developer (IOS/Android , Kotlin/Spring)

  • Hybride
    • Brussel, Brussels Hoofdstedelijk Gewest, België

Functieomschrijving

Voor onze klant in Brussel zijn we op zoek naar een ervaren Full Stack Developer

Als ervaren Full Stack Developer kom je terecht in een team dat bestaat uit interne en externe medewerkers. Je werkt in een Agile-team waar je verantwoordelijk bent voor Dev- en Ops-activiteiten door

  • Vereisten te vertalen naar hoogwaardige code

  • Hoogwaardige, herbruikbare en betrouwbare applicaties te ontwerpen, bouwen en onderhouden

  • Backend-gedeelte: Kotlin en Spring Framework (dit zal het grootste deel van je activiteiten uitmaken)

  • Frontend-gedeelte: IOS en Android

  • Samen te werken met cross-functionele teams om nieuwe functies te leveren

  • Te werken met externe gegevensbronnen en API's

  • Te zorgen voor de best mogelijke prestaties, kwaliteit en responsiviteit van de applicatie

  • Best practices op het gebied van ontwikkeling toe te passen om de kwaliteit van je code te waarborgen

  • Knelpunten te identificeren en te corrigeren en bugs te verhelpen

  • Betrokken te zijn bij de Ops-activiteiten (het opzetten van CI/CD-pijplijnen).

Vereisten

  • Kennis van het Engels

  • Kennis van NL en/of FR is een plus

  • Je hebt een Agile-mindset

  • Je kent de principes van clean code en past deze effectief toe.

  • Begrip van de OO-principes, DDD, ontwerppatronen en best practices zoals SOLID-principes.

  • Je schrijft leesbare code en voert waar nodig refactoring uit.

  • Je bent bekend met Test Driven Development (TDD) en hebt hier praktische ervaring mee.

  • Bereid om te pairen.

  • Aantoonbare kennis van Kotlin, Java, Spring, Maven, DB.

  • Aantoonbare kennis van Restful API's met swagger (yaml).

  • Aantoonbare kennis van VCS (Git).

  • Aantoonbare kennis van Continuous Integration/Deployment-principes (Jenkins of alternatief).

  • Aantoonbare kennis van SAST (zoals SonarQube, Fortify, NexusIQ of alternatief).

  • Kennis van Docker, Container en Groovy.

  • Kennis van Kotlin is een plus

of

Hybride
  • Brussel, Brussels Hoofdstedelijk Gewest, België